summaryrefslogtreecommitdiffstats
path: root/disk-utils/mkfs.minix.c
diff options
context:
space:
mode:
authorMaurizio Lombardi2011-11-21 20:00:48 +0100
committerMaurizio Lombardi2011-11-21 20:00:48 +0100
commita54d258f8cbb0c8b5de10231bc2f7ec8804940e3 (patch)
tree03884f4e95864db47959c791ef7adb193b2dc515 /disk-utils/mkfs.minix.c
parentmkfs.minix: inode numbers are 32-bit wide in V3 filesystems (diff)
downloadkernel-qcow2-util-linux-a54d258f8cbb0c8b5de10231bc2f7ec8804940e3.tar.gz
kernel-qcow2-util-linux-a54d258f8cbb0c8b5de10231bc2f7ec8804940e3.tar.xz
kernel-qcow2-util-linux-a54d258f8cbb0c8b5de10231bc2f7ec8804940e3.zip
mkfs.minix: The s_blocksize field of the MinixV3 superblock must be
initialized with a valid block size, not the total number of blocks of the device!
Diffstat (limited to 'disk-utils/mkfs.minix.c')
-rw-r--r--disk-utils/mkfs.minix.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/disk-utils/mkfs.minix.c b/disk-utils/mkfs.minix.c
index 502c42069..5817837ce 100644
--- a/disk-utils/mkfs.minix.c
+++ b/disk-utils/mkfs.minix.c
@@ -490,7 +490,7 @@ static void setup_tables(void) {
if (fs_version == 3) {
Super3.s_log_zone_size = 0;
- Super3.s_blocksize = BLOCKS;
+ Super3.s_blocksize = MINIX_BLOCK_SIZE;
}
else {
Super.s_log_zone_size = 0;